Jannik Sinner’s Exclusive Panini Instant Trading Card Celebration

Jannik Sinner, the young and talented 22-year-old Italian tennis player, has taken the ATP Tour by storm with his remarkable skills and unwavering determination. His journey to the top of the ATP rankings has been nothing short of extraordinary, filled with impressive victories and groundbreaking milestones that have solidified his position as a rising star in the world of professional tennis.

From his debut in the tennis scene at the tender age of 14 to his recent triumph at the Australian Open, Sinner has captivated fans worldwide with his electrifying play on the court. Known for his powerful shots and agility, Sinner’s rise to fame has been swift yet steady, with each match showcasing his sheer talent and passion for the sport.

In 2019, Sinner made significant waves in the tennis world by breaking into the top 100 rankings following a series of standout performances, including victories at the Next Generation ATP Finals and earning the prestigious ATP Newcomer of the Year award. His star continued to rise as he clinched his first Masters 1000 title at the Canadian Open in 2023, setting the stage for even greater accomplishments in the years to come.

The highlight of Sinner’s career came at the start of 2024 when he emerged victorious at the Australian Open, marking not only his first Grand Slam win but also a historic moment for Italian tennis. Becoming the first Italian to win the Australian Open singles title and only the third Italian man in nearly half a century to secure a major championship, Sinner’s achievement solidified his status as a force to be reckoned with in the world of tennis.

Following his momentous win in Australia, Sinner continued to make headlines with impressive victories at the ATP Rotterdam Open and the Miami Open, further cementing his reputation as a rising star in the sport. His milestone 200th career victory at the Rotterdam Open made him the first player born in the 2000s to reach this feat, underscoring his exceptional talent and dedication to his craft.

At the Miami Open, Sinner added another feather to his cap by capturing his second Masters 1000 title, showcasing his consistency and prowess on the court. His impressive winning streak of 19 consecutive matches set a new record for Italian players, highlighting his exceptional skill and tenacity as he continues to make history in the world of tennis.

Sinner’s crowning moment came at Roland Garros, where his stellar performance catapulted him to the coveted No. 1 spot in the ATP rankings, a historic achievement that solidified his status as the top player in the world. As the first Italian to reach this pinnacle, Sinner’s ascent to the top marks a significant milestone in Italian tennis history and a momentous occasion for fans around the globe.

In celebration of Sinner’s monumental achievement, Panini announced a groundbreaking partnership with the tennis star, encompassing a range of exclusive collectibles and memorabilia to honor his incredible journey to the top. The collaboration kicked off with the release of a special Panini Instant trading card commemorating Sinner’s rise to the world No. 1 ranking, available for fans to purchase and cherish as a piece of tennis history.
